88 Townsend
This building is located on the original site of the California Warehouse, which was erected in 1882, built to hold cargo en route to and from the city’s pity. In 1994, the warehouse became part of San Francisco’s s South End Historic District along Second Street, which is a part of San Francisco’s South Beach neighborhood.
88 Townsend was developed into condominiums by The Rosenberg Company and designed by Sternberg Benjamin Architects. It is 5 stories high and holds 112 units. These junior 1-, 1- and 2-bedroom condominiums offer oversized windows, 9 foot ceilings, granite countertops and high-end kitchen appliances. Some include a private patio or terrace.
Outside you’ll find two landscaped courtyards. On the roof is a shared deck, and downstairs there is 1 deeded parking space per unit. The site of 88 Townsend also includes a Zipcar location.
